What is the main difference between an interest group and a political party?

Respuesta :

InfamousAnswerer InfamousAnswerer
  • 22-05-2020

Answer:

Political Parties aim at achieving power over governmental policy.

Interest groups are created to promote a position or a view on certain issues but do not have members running for office.
